    1160: Michelle Corry, Co-Founder and Owner of 555, Petite Jacqueline, & 555North

    Michelle Corry is the Co-Founder and Owner of 555, Petite Jacqueline, and 555North. Michelle graduated from Boston University with a Hospitality Management degree and headed out to San Francisco to work FOH in breweries there. She met her husband (and business) partner while there and worked at places such as The French Laundry in her early career. Eventually, in 2003, Michelle and her husband opened their own restaurant, 555, in Portland, Maine. They then opened a second restaurant, Petite Jacqueline, in 2011.     1159: Tom Barthelmes, Chef and Co-Owner of Finestkind

    Tom Barthelmes is the Chef and Co-Owner of Finestkind in Saco, Maine. Tom grew up in New Hampshire and knew he wanted to be a chef in his very early teens. He attended the Culinary Institute of America in NY. In school he met his wife and business partner, Victoria. He worked in NYC for three years after graduating in such restaurants as Per Se.     1157: Damian Sansonetti, Chef/Owner of Chaval and Ugly Duckling

    Damian Sansonetti is the Chef and Co-Owner of Chaval and Ugly Duckling, both located in Portland, ME. Damian is the husband of previous guest Ilma Lopez, who was featured on episodes 1148 and 1156. Damian's father was a chef and he grew interested in the profession while in college. He attended Pennsyvania Culinary Institute and quickly began working in well-known restaurants and for high profile restaurateurs in NYC, such as Daniel Boulud and Myriad Restaurant Group. He and Ilma married in 2009 and they decided to move to Portland to open their first restaurant in 2013.     1153: Robert St. John, CEO of New South Restaurant Group

    Robert St. John grew up in Hattiesburg, Mississippi. At age 19, Robert entered the restaurant industry at a delicatessen where he became the manager. During his very first shift at that job, he decided that he wanted to make restaurants his career. After struggling with substance abuse in his early adulthood, Robert got completely clean in 1983 and went to school to study the industry and in 1987 he opened his first restaurant, The Purple Parrot, in Hattiesburg, Mississippi. He opened that restaurant with 2 other partners, and he believes partnerships are the right way to go toward success in this industry, still to this day. His restaurant group, New South Restaurant Group, now has 7 unique concepts throughout Mississippi. This is Robert's second time on the Restaurant Unstoppable show, previously he joined us for episode 923.
